Mount Pleasant `Elizabeth` Cellar Aged Hunter Valley Semillon from Hunter Valley, New South Wales, Australia is a superb dry white still wine crafted from Semillon grapes. Hand-picked in the early morning, only the finest free-run juice undergoes cold fermentation before being aged for five years in bottle prior to release. This meticulous process results in a wine where fresh lemon and lime notes harmoniously integrate with honey toast, fresh hay, vanilla, and lanolin from bottle age. The palate is rich, complex, and textural, yet retains brilliant acidity. A vegetarian-friendly choice, it pairs beautifully with rich fish or poultry dishes.

Vinification

The Semillon grapes were hand picked in the early morning to ensure the fruit was cool. Grapes were then destemmed and pressed. Only the first and finest free run juice was settled and inoculated for cold fermentation. The resulting wine was chilled and fined before bottling. It was then aged for 5 years in bottle before release.

Flavour profile

This exquisite dry white wine offers a harmonious integration of fresh lemon and lime, complemented by notes of honey toast, fresh hay, vanilla, and a hint of lanolin from bottle age. The palate is rich, complex, and textural, yet retains a brilliant acidity that promises further evolution.

Serving recommendation

Serve chilled at 10-12°C to best appreciate its aged complexity and vibrant acidity.
